28 lines
933 B
PHP
28 lines
933 B
PHP
<?php
|
|
|
|
namespace Resources\Einsätze;
|
|
|
|
require_once("resources/Einsätze/Art.php");
|
|
require_once("links/Anwesenheiten_Einsaetze.php");
|
|
|
|
class Einsatz extends \Resources\Handler
|
|
{
|
|
protected $names = ["table" => "Einsätze", "ident" => "Einsätze", "short" => "e"];
|
|
protected $has = ["uuid" => false, "sha256" => false];
|
|
protected $definitions = [
|
|
"fields" => [
|
|
"Alarmierungszeit" => ["default" => "0000-00-00 00:00:00", "type" => "s"],
|
|
"Einsatzende" => ["default" => "0000-00-00 00:00:00", "type" => "s"],
|
|
"Adresse" => ["default" => "", "type" => "s"],
|
|
"Zusammenfassung" => ["default" => "", "type" => "s"],
|
|
"Einsatzleiter" => ["default" => "", "type" => "s"],
|
|
"Überprüft" => ["default" => 0, "type" => "i"],
|
|
],
|
|
"keys" => [
|
|
"Art" => ["resourceClass" => "Einsätze\\Art", "nullable" => true, "type" => "s"],
|
|
],
|
|
"links" => [
|
|
"Anwesenheiten" => ["linkClass" => "Anwesenheiten_Einsätze"],
|
|
]
|
|
];
|
|
} |